Integrated Curriculum

Integrated curriculum is important to the success of every student!  If students are only taught that math is related only to math and done in math class, they are losing out on valuable learning.  All subject correspond to each other in some way and can intersect and help reinforce the concepts of the other classes.
In science I use math and reading a lot and help reinforce graphing, multiplication, etc.  Students need to see that the skills they learn in the other subjects will have practical knowledge in the real world and in real life situations and see how they can put it to good use.  By doing this we as teachers are encouraging students to not think of school as independent subjects but as a whole, and using the knowledge throughout every class instead of only using the analytical side of their brain for brain for example.
